Concrete leveling is a process used to restore the evenness and stability of uneven or sunken concrete surfaces. This service typically involves injecting a specialized slurry beneath the affected slab to raise it back to its proper height. The procedure is designed to be minimally invasive, often requiring only small access points, and aims to provide a smooth, level surface without the need for complete replacement of the concrete. By addressing issues of unevenness, concrete leveling can improve both the appearance and functionality of a property’s paved areas.

This service helps solve common problems associated with uneven concrete, such as trip hazards, water pooling, and structural instability. When concrete slabs settle or sink over time due to soil movement or erosion, they can create unsafe conditions and cause damage to adjacent structures or landscaping. Concrete leveling offers a practical solution to these issues, restoring the integrity of walkways, driveways, patios, and other flat surfaces, and preventing further deterioration caused by water infiltration or repeated stress.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Leveling proj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in White Lake, MI.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Per Square Foot - Concrete leveling typically costs between $2 and $6 per square foot, depending on the extent of the unevenness. For example, a 200-square-foot slab might range from $400 to $1,200 for professional services.

Per Project - Small residential projects often fall within the $500 to $1,500 range, covering areas like driveways or walkways. Larger or more complex jobs can cost $2,000 or more, based on size and condition.

Factors Affecting Cost - Costs vary with the severity of the sinking, access difficulty, and local labor rates. Minor adjustments might be on the lower end, while significant repairs tend to be more expensive.

Additional Expenses - Some projects may incur extra charges for preparation or repair of damaged concrete, which can add several hundred dollars to the overall cost. Contact local pros for precise estimates based on specific need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
